4-Methyl-2-(phenylmethyl)thiazole

Description:
4-Methyl-2-(phenylmethyl)thiazole is an organic compound characterized by its thiazole ring, which is a five-membered heterocyclic structure containing both sulfur and nitrogen atoms. This compound features a methyl group and a phenylmethyl group attached to the thiazole ring, contributing to its unique chemical properties. It typically appears as a colorless to pale yellow liquid or solid, depending on its purity and form. The presence of the thiazole moiety often imparts biological activity, making such compounds of interest in medicinal chemistry and pharmaceuticals. The compound may exhibit moderate to high lipophilicity due to the phenylmethyl group, influencing its solubility and interaction with biological membranes. Additionally, it may participate in various chemical reactions, such as electrophilic substitutions or nucleophilic attacks, due to the reactivity of the thiazole ring.
